Skip to content

Commit

Permalink
Merge branch 'master' into koshelek
Browse files Browse the repository at this point in the history
  • Loading branch information
Darkiich committed Jun 24, 2024
2 parents 92eb7ec + d959d8a commit 0efb921
Show file tree
Hide file tree
Showing 31 changed files with 200 additions and 44 deletions.
3 changes: 2 additions & 1 deletion Content.Server/Corvax/StationGoal/StationGoalPaperSystem.cs
Original file line number Diff line number Diff line change
Expand Up @@ -53,7 +53,8 @@ public bool SendStationGoal(StationGoalPrototype goal)
"paper_stamp-centcom",
new List<StampDisplayInfo>
{
new() { StampedName = Loc.GetString("stamp-component-stamped-name-centcom"), StampedColor = Color.FromHex("#BB3232") },
new() { StampedName = Loc.GetString("stamp-component-stamped-name-centcom"), StampedColor = Color.FromHex("#006600") },
/// ADT colour fix
});
_faxSystem.Receive(fax.Owner, printout, null, fax);

Expand Down
6 changes: 4 additions & 2 deletions Content.Server/Research/Systems/ResearchSystem.Console.cs
Original file line number Diff line number Diff line change
Expand Up @@ -38,12 +38,14 @@ private void OnConsoleUnlock(EntityUid uid, ResearchConsoleComponent component,
if (!UnlockTechnology(uid, args.Id, ent))
return;


/// try to fix in robust v224.0.0; thanks to languages
/*var message = Loc.GetString("research-console-unlock-technology-radio-broadcast",
("technology", Loc.GetString(technologyPrototype.Name)),
("amount", technologyPrototype.Cost));
_radio.SendRadioMessage(uid, message, component.AnnouncementChannel, uid);
_radio.SendRadioMessage(uid, message, component.AnnouncementChannel, uid);*/
SyncClientWithServer(uid);
UpdateConsoleInterface(uid, component);*/
UpdateConsoleInterface(uid, component);
}

private void OnConsoleBeforeUiOpened(EntityUid uid, ResearchConsoleComponent component, BeforeActivatableUIOpenEvent args)
Expand Down
9 changes: 8 additions & 1 deletion Resources/Changelog/ChangelogADT.yml
Original file line number Diff line number Diff line change
Expand Up @@ -1889,9 +1889,16 @@ Entries:
- { message: "Добавлена фигурка Офицера Синего Щита.", type: Add}
id: 55760 #костыль отображения в Обновлениях
time: '2024-06-09T18:59:00.0000000+00:00'

- author: Torgovec
changes:
- {message: Добавлено 4 новых плаката, type: Add}
- {message: Теперь нианы могут сьесть берет СИ, type: Fix}
id: 55761 #костыль отображения в Обновлениях
time: '2024-06-23T04:19:00.0000000+00:00'

- author: Дубик :3
changes:
- { message: "НТ решили выдать кошельки для удобства хранения денег", type: Add}
id: 55762 #костыль отображения в Обновлениях
time: '2024-06-24T14:23:00.0000000+00:00'
time: '2024-06-24T14:23:00.0000000+00:00'
Original file line number Diff line number Diff line change
Expand Up @@ -58,3 +58,7 @@ ent-BookJourney = a journey of music, mountains, and self-discovery
.desc = The book is in excellent condition, with crisp pages and a glossy cover. The cover features a striking image of a mountain range, with a silhouette of a climber with a guitar on their back in the foreground. The title is bold and eye-catching, with the subtitle "A Journey of Music, Mountains, and Self-Discovery."
ent-BookInspiration = finding inspiration - a writer's journey through the woods
.desc = The book is in a new condition with a cover depicting a serene forest scene with a waterfall and colorful wildflowers. The title of the book "Finding Inspiration - A Writer's Journey Through the Woods" and the author's name are prominently displayed at the bottom.
ent-ADTBookPhilosophyArtifact = The philosophy of the Artifact
.desc = The book is in new condition, the cover depicts an artifact in the depths of space debris.
ent-ADTSecretBookPhilosophyArtifact = The philosophy of the Artifact
.desc = The book is in new condition, the cover depicts an artifact in the depths of space debris.

Large diffs are not rendered by default.

9 changes: 9 additions & 0 deletions Resources/Locale/ru-RU/paper/book-authorbooks.ftl
Original file line number Diff line number Diff line change
Expand Up @@ -254,3 +254,12 @@ book-text-inspiration =
Не раздумывая ни секунды, Сара достала ручку и блокнот и начала писать. Она писала о красоте этой сцены, о спокойствии, которое она чувствовала, и о сюрреалистичности момента. Она хотела запечатлеть это чувство и поделиться им с другими через свои слова.
Когда она закончила писать, Сара услышала треск ветки и, подняв голову, увидела приближающегося к ней мужчину с фотоаппаратом. Он представился фотографом и спросил, видела ли она водопад. Они завязали разговор, и вскоре оба уже смеялись и делились историями о своих приключениях.
Когда солнце начало садиться, они собрали свое снаряжение и попрощались. Сара была благодарна за эту неожиданную встречу и за вдохновение, которое она ей принесла. Она знала, что этот момент останется с ней навсегда, и чувствовала спокойствие, зная, что в мире еще так много красоты, которая ждет своего часа.
book-text-philosophy-artifact =
Научные артефакты древних - одни из самых загадочных объектов в этой вселенной. Кто такие были эти древние? И какими знаниями они обладают, что лучшие умы ломают головы над способностями найденных артефактов.
Спустя большое количество исследований была выдвинута гипотеза, что артефакты это останки существ древних цивилизаций (чей технологический уровень был гораздо выше нашего нынешнего), искаженные под долгим воздействием различных аномалий.
Бывали случаи, когда артефакты становились разумными. Однако на данный момент такие объекты практически невозможно корректно изучить и понять природу обретения разума из-за отстутствия необходимых технологий и опасности каждого такого экземпляра, так как невозможно предугадать его дальнейшие действия. Учитывая гипотезу выше, можно предположить, что у некоторых артефактов, которые ранее были живыми существами, проявляется остаточная нейронная активность после активации определенного узла на определенной глубине.
По поводу разрушительной деятельности данных объектов можно выдвинуть следующий тезис: из-за долгого воздействия на них аномалий - они впитали в себя их свойства, а порой и ядро самой аномалии, которое можно высвободить, активируя некоторые из узлов.
Если построить логическую цепочку из этих гипотез, то полученные выводы будут устрашающие: древние цивилизации настолько развили свои технологии, что допустили огромный аномалистический коллапс, который разрушил весь их мир, после которого остались сгустки материи с заключенной в них энергией.
Значит ли это, что когда-то весь наш мир станет подобными артефактами, которые ученые далекого будущего будут исследовать? Время покажет. Если так, то это лишь еще одно доказательство о цикличности вселенной, которое, вероятно, доказывать уже будем не мы.
В любом случае всё это лишь философия и предположения, исследования ведутся, и их результаты могут отличаться от того, что тут изложено.
Original file line number Diff line number Diff line change
Expand Up @@ -58,3 +58,7 @@ ent-BookJourney = Путешествие музыки, гор и самопоз
.desc = Книга в отличном состоянии, с четкими страницами и глянцевой обложкой. На обложке изображен яркий горный хребет, на переднем плане силуэт альпиниста с гитарой на спине. Название книги смелое и цепляющее взгляд, с подзаголовком "Путешествие музыки, гор и самопознания".
ent-BookInspiration = Поиск вдохновения - путешествие писателя по лесу
.desc = Книга в новом состоянии, на обложке изображена безмятежная лесная сцена с водопадом и красочными полевыми цветами. Название книги "Поиск вдохновения - путешествие писателя по лесу" и имя автора крупно указаны внизу.
ent-ADTBookPhilosophyArtifact = Философия Артефакта
.desc = Книга в новом состоянии, на обложке изображен артефакт в глубинах космических обломков.
ent-ADTSecretBookPhilosophyArtifact = Философия Артефакта
.desc = Книга в новом состоянии, на обложке изображен артефакт в глубинах космических обломков.
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@ ent-FloorCarpetItemGreen = зелёный ковёр
.desc = { ent-FloorTileItemBase.desc }
ent-FloorCarpetItemOrange = оранжевый ковёр
.desc = { ent-FloorTileItemBase.desc }
ent-FloorCarpetItemSkyBlue = небесно-голубой ковёр
ent-FloorCarpetItemSkyBlue = голубой ковёр
.desc = { ent-FloorTileItemBase.desc }
ent-FloorCarpetItemPurple = фиолетовый ковёр
.desc = { ent-FloorTileItemBase.desc }
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-337,3 +337,15 @@ ent-ADTPosterPlasmaMan = Плазма(мены)
ent-ADTPosterContrabandRoza = Роза
.desc = Символ Атмосии.
ent-ADTPosterError = Что-то здесь не так
.desc = Кажется кто-то забыл добавить сюда осмысленное изображение
ent-ADTPosterNoBad = Где-то, но не здесь
.desc = Вы могли бы быть там, если бы не работали на НТ
ent-ADTPosterNoGood = Где-то, но не тут
.desc = Вы могли бы быть там, если бы вы не работали на НТ
ent-ADTPosterGasAttack = Газовая атака!
.desc = НТ предупреждает о тритиевых гранатах у синдиката, а так же о саботаже атмоса от вражеских агентов!
1 change: 1 addition & 0 deletions Resources/Prototypes/ADT/Entities/Clothing/Head/hats.yml
Original file line number Diff line number Diff line change
Expand Up @@ -398,6 +398,7 @@
sprite: ADT/Clothing/Head/Hats/beret_CE.rsi
- type: Tag
tags:
- ClothMade
- HamsterWearable

- type: entity
Expand Down
15 changes: 14 additions & 1 deletion Resources/Prototypes/ADT/Entities/Objects/Misc/books.yml
Original file line number Diff line number Diff line change
Expand Up @@ -123,4 +123,17 @@
attackRate: 1
damage:
types:
Blunt: 5
Blunt: 5

- type: entity
parent: BookBase
id: ADTBookPhilosophyArtifact
name: The philosophy of the Artifact
description: The book is in new condition, the cover depicts an artifact in the depths of space debris.
components:
- type: Sprite
sprite: Objects/Misc/books.rsi
layers:
- state: book_science
- type: Paper
content: book-text-philosophy-artifact
14 changes: 14 additions & 0 deletions Resources/Prototypes/ADT/Entities/Objects/Misc/secretbook.yml
Original file line number Diff line number Diff line change
Expand Up @@ -922,3 +922,17 @@
- type: Construction
graph: SecretBook
node: secretspacelaw

- type: entity
parent: ADTSecretBookBase
id: ADTSecretBookPhilosophyArtifact
name: The philosophy of the Artifact
description: The book is in new condition, the cover depicts an artifact in the depths of space debris.
components:
- type: Sprite
sprite: Objects/Misc/books.rsi
layers:
- state: book_science
- type: Construction
graph: SecretBook
node: secretspacelaw
Original file line number Diff line number Diff line change
Expand Up @@ -787,3 +787,45 @@
sprite: ADT/Structures/Wallmounts/128x128posters.rsi
state: roza
scale: 0.25, 0.25

# Странные постеры

- type: entity
parent: PosterBase
id: ADTPosterError
name: Error Poster
description: This is an error poster.
components:
- type: Sprite
sprite: ADT/Objects/Decoration/poster_syndicate.rsi
state: error

- type: entity
parent: PosterBase
id: ADTPosterNoBad
name: No Bad
description: This poster promotes good behavior.
components:
- type: Sprite
sprite: ADT/Objects/Decoration/poster_syndicate.rsi
state: nobad

- type: entity
parent: PosterBase
id: ADTPosterNoGood
name: No Good
description: This poster warns against bad behavior.
components:
- type: Sprite
sprite: ADT/Objects/Decoration/poster_syndicate.rsi
state: nogood

- type: entity
parent: PosterBase
id: ADTPosterGasAttack
name: Gas Attack
description: This poster warns about gas attacks.
components:
- type: Sprite
sprite: ADT/Objects/Decoration/poster_syndicate.rsi
state: gasattack
Original file line number Diff line number Diff line change
Expand Up @@ -8,4 +8,4 @@
stampState: paper_stamp-centcom
stampedBy:
- stampedName: stamp-component-stamped-name-centcom
stampedColor: "#bb3232"
stampedColor: "#006600" # ADT colour fix
Original file line number Diff line number Diff line change
Expand Up @@ -103,6 +103,8 @@
- ADTPosterLustyMoth
- ADTPosterWatchOutChem
- ADTPosterPanem
- ADTPosterGasAttack
- ADTPosterNoGood
chance: 1

- type: entity
Expand Down Expand Up @@ -172,4 +174,6 @@
- ADTPosterDontTalkToArty
- ADTPosterWorkUnderWay
- ADTPosterPlasmaMan
- ADTPosterError
- ADTPosterNoBad
chance: 1
Original file line number Diff line number Diff line change
Expand Up @@ -1143,6 +1143,7 @@
- CarpetPurple
- CarpetCyan
- CarpetWhite
- CarpetSkyBlue
- type: EmagLatheRecipes
emagStaticRecipes:
- ClothingHeadHatCentcomcap
Expand Down
7 changes: 7 additions & 0 deletions Resources/Prototypes/Recipes/Lathes/clothing.yml
Original file line number Diff line number Diff line change
Expand Up @@ -1285,3 +1285,10 @@
completetime: 1
materials:
Cloth: 100

- type: latheRecipe
id: CarpetSkyBlue
result: FloorCarpetItemSkyBlue
completetime: 1
materials:
Cloth: 100
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Original file line number Diff line number Diff line change
@@ -0,0 +1,23 @@
{
"version": 1,
"license": "CC-BY-SA-3.0",
"copyright": "Created by discord:unlumy для Времени Приключений МРП сервер",
"size": {
"x": 32,
"y": 32
},
"states": [
{
"name": "error"
},
{
"name": "nobad"
},
{
"name": "nogood"
},
{
"name": "gasattack"
}
]
}
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Original file line number Diff line number Diff line change
Expand Up @@ -8,17 +8,23 @@
},
"states": [
{
"name": "assembly"
},
{
"name": "bolted_unlit"
},
"name": "assembly"
},
{
"name": "bolted_unlit"
},
{
"name": "bolted_open_unlit"
},
{
"name": "closed"
},
{
"name": "closed_unlit"
},
{
"name": "open_unlit"
},
{
"name": "closing",
"delays": [
Expand Down Expand Up @@ -61,8 +67,8 @@
{
"name": "open",
"delays": [
[
1
[
1
]
]
},
Expand Down Expand Up @@ -105,6 +111,9 @@
]
]
},
{
"name": "panel_closed"
},
{
"name": "panel_open",
"delays": [
Expand Down Expand Up @@ -162,6 +171,9 @@
0.4
]
]
},
{
"name": "emergency_open_unlit"
}
]
}
}
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.

0 comments on commit 0efb921

Please sign in to comment.